MSI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2021 in Review

928 of the 6,498 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Motorola Solutions (MSI) for Q4 2021, worth a combined $38.9B — up 16% from $33.6B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 175 funds opened new MSI positions and 61 closed out — a net gain of 114 holders — while 331 added to existing stakes and 261 trimmed.

The largest buyer was T. Rowe Price Associates, adding an estimated $307M. The largest seller was BNP Paribas Financial Markets, cutting an estimated $327M.
